Breitling Watch Care

Proper care and maintenance are essential to keep your Breitling watch in top condition. Here are some key tips to help you care for your timepiece:

1. Regular Cleaning: To keep your Breitling watch looking its best, it is important to clean it regularly. Use a soft, lint-free cloth to gently wipe down the case, bracelet, and crystal.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ive materials that could damage the watch's finish.

2. Water Resistance: While Breitling watches are designed to be water-resistant, it is important to avoid exposing them to water unnecessarily. If your watch does get wet, be sure to dry it thoroughly to prevent any damage.

3. Bracelet Care: If your Breitling watch has a metal bracelet, you can clean it by soaking it in warm, soapy water and then gently scrubbing with a soft brush. For leather straps, avoid getting them wet and clean them with a damp cloth instead.

4. Servicing: Breitling recommends having your watch serviced every 3-5 years to ensure that it continues to function properly. This includes checking the movement, replacing any worn parts, and cleaning and polishing the watch.

5. Storage: When not wearing your Breitling watch, store it in a watch box or pouch to protect it from dust and scratches. Avoid storing it in direct sunlight or extreme temperatures, as this can damage the watch's components.

Breitling Watch Temperature

Temperature can have a significant impact on the performance of your Breitling watch. Extreme heat or cold can affect the accuracy of the movement and even cause damage to the watch's components. Here are some key considerations when it comes to temperature and your Breitling watch:

1. Extreme Heat: Exposure to high temperatures can cause the lubricants in the watch's movement to break down, leading to decreased accuracy and potential damage. Avoid leaving your Breitling watch in direct sunlight or near sources of heat such as radiators or ovens.

2. Extreme Cold: Cold temperatures can also affect the performance of your Breitling watch, causing the movement to slow down or stop altogether. If you live in a cold climate, be sure to protect your watch by wearing it under your clothing or keeping it in a watch box to retain some warmth.
